Sint Maarten (Dutch part): Merchandise imports from low- and middle-income economies in Sub-Saharan Africa (% of total merchandise imports)
In , Sint Maarten (Dutch part)'s Merchandise imports from low- and middle-income economies in Sub-Saharan Africa (% of total merchandise imports) was 0.02.
That's down 31.6% from 2022, the highest value since .
The global average for this indicator in 2023 was 6.49 . Sint Maarten (Dutch part) ranks #192 globally out of 199 reporting countries. Within Latin America & Caribbean, it ranks #35 of 36.

About Merchandise imports from low- and middle-income economies in Sub-Saharan Africa (% of total merchandise imports)
Merchandise imports from low- and middle-income economies in Sub-Saharan Africa are the sum of merchandise imports by the reporting economy from low- and middle-income economies in the Sub-Saharan Africa region according to the World Bank classification of economies. Data are expressed as a percentage of total merchandise imports by the economy. Data are computed only if at least half of the economies in the partner country group had non-missing data.
